A lightweight Three.js globe that renders countries as shimmering point clouds and lets you place labeled “pins” anywhere on Earth. Designed for Framer, it balances visual polish with strict GPU/CPU budgeting, so it feels smooth in both the canvas and on published sites. Please search your LON/LAT coordinates in the web.
Auto-rotate the globe and control speed.
Zoom & orbit (optional) with inertia.
Country rendering as edge + fill point layers (color, size, density, opacity).
Pins with labels: name, address, phone; glowing dot + halo.
Styling: label color, background, border, opacity; pin dot color.
Typography: pick a Framer font family and label size.
